The Postgraduate Certificate in STEM Education Technologies is a specialized program designed for educators and professionals in the field of science, technology, engineering, and mathematics (STEM) education.
This program focuses on the integration of technology into the classroom, enabling educators to create engaging and interactive learning experiences for their students.
By completing this program, participants will gain the knowledge and skills necessary to effectively integrate technology into their teaching practices, including learning outcomes such as designing and delivering technology-enhanced lessons, assessing student learning in a technology-rich environment, and using educational technology to support diverse learners.
The duration of the program is typically one year, with students completing coursework and assignments over a period of 12 months.
The program is highly relevant to the industry, as educators and professionals in STEM education are increasingly expected to incorporate technology into their teaching practices to prepare students for the digital age.
